Alyxia ruscifolia

Common Name: Sea-Box

Family: Apocynaceae

Country of Origin: N. & E. Australia to Lord Howe I.

Description: Tall evergreen shrub to 2m, with small 2-3cm oval leaves glossy green, with margins turned under, and set in whorls; small white flowers with 5 windmill petals, in terminal clusters, followed by orange berries.
